UNSC Holds Meeting on Israel Attack on Iran’s Embassy

Wednesday 3 April 2024
UNSC Holds Meeting on Israel Attack on Iran’s Embassy

Alwaght- The United Nations Security Council convened to discuss the Monday Israeli attack on the Iranian embassy's consular section building in Damascus.

The emergency meeting was called for by Iran and was officially requested by Russia as the permanent member of the body.

Addressing the event on Tuesday in New York, the US, Iran’s mission to the UN called on the world body to categorically denounce Israel’s violation of international regulations.

Zahra Ershadi, Iran’s deputy permanent representative to the United Nations, said Israel is seeking to escalate tensions in the region while avoiding full responsibility for its actions.

She said the regime defies Security Council resolutions and shows disregard for its international obligations. 

She added that Monday’s crime also clearly breached the basic principle of diplomatic and consular immunity, as well as the 1961 Convention on Diplomatic Relations, the 1963 Vienna Convention on Consular Relations, and the 1973 Convention on the Prevention and Punishment of Crimes. 

In the session, Russia condemned in strongest terms the Israeli attack on the diplomatic building.

Vasily Nebenyza, Russia's representative at the United Nations, called Israel's attack on the Iranian consular building and other places in Syria absolutely "unacceptable."

He said: "We requested this meeting of the Security Council to investigate the missile attacks and bombings of the Israeli army in different areas of Syria."

"The aim of Israel's actions is to inflame the conflicts. These actions are unacceptable and must be stopped," he said.

After the statement of the Russian representative, the Chinese representative condemned Israel's action. He said Israel's action in attacking the Iranian embassy building is a clear violation of the Charter of United Nations and international laws.

Ambassador Zhang Jun said that attack was a violation of sovereignty of the two countries of Iran and Syria.

Jun said the attack was "extremely evil" in nature.

The representative of Algeria, while expressing his condolences for the martyrdom of some Iranians in the Israeli attack on the Iranian consular building in Damascus, described it as a flagrant violation of international laws.

He said that such cases of violation of international obligations by the occupying regime of Israel cannot be justified and tolerated.

"The purpose of such a deliberate action is clear: To espond to international pressure by escalating conflicts, it is clear that the purpose of this action is to drag the entire region into conflict, and it shows feeling of immunity by Israel which considers itself above international law," Algerian diplomat said.

Western countries including the US, France, and Britain, however, declined to condemn Israeli regime and even blamed Iran for what they said escalation in regional tensions.
